BRLN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2025 in Review
21 of the 7,457 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in BlackRock Floating Rate Loan ETF (BRLN) for Q1 2025, worth a combined $22.9M — up 30% from $17.7M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 7 funds opened new BRLN positions and 1 closed out — a net gain of 6 holders — while 9 added to existing stakes and 2 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Royal Bank of Canada, adding an estimated $3.09M. The largest seller was Adapt Wealth Advisors, exiting entirely with an estimated $1.64M sold.
